The … WebPhilippines-Canada In 2024, Philippines exported $1.04B to Canada.The main products that Philippines exported to Canada are Insulated Wire ($170M), Integrated Circuits ($121M), and Other Domestic Electric Housewares ($72.7M). During the last 26 years the exports of Philippines to Canada have increased at an annualized rate of 4.21%, from …

WebApr 11, 2024 · Philippine Standard Time: ... The balance of trade in goods (BoT-G) is the difference between the value of export and import. The BoT-G in February 2024 amounted to USD -3.88 billion, indicating a trade deficit with an annual decrease of -2.7 percent.
